Pro Tip

Set your metronome or DAW to your target BPM and physically tap along before recording or practicing. Internalize the pulse physically before playing. Many timing problems in performance arise from intellectually knowing the tempo without physically feeling it in the body — movement and kinesthetic internalization of tempo is essential for natural rhythmic performance.

Did you know?

Beethoven famously disagreed with Maelzel's metronome markings and reportedly told his student Carl Czerny that the machine 'has no music in it.' Despite this, Beethoven added metronome markings to his symphonies and string quartets — and some of them (like the finale of the 9th Symphony, marked ♩= 66) are famously disputed as impossibly fast, leading musicologists to debate whether Beethoven's metronome was defective or whether he genuinely intended these extreme tempos.
